In MATLAB, ask the user to input a matrix of any size. Ensure that the user inputs a positive, integer matrix. If there is an incorrect input, ask them for a matrix again. Use Loops to do this.
Using loops, find the sum of all prime numbers present in the user-entered matrix. You must not use the built-in isprime function to do this. Use loops. (The number 1 may count as as a prime number)
Example Matrix: [1 2 3; 4 5 6; 7 8 9]
